What a sales development representative does?

Sales development representatives are responsible for outbound prospecting. They research and reach out to new clients who might be interested in the products the company sells, and introduce those clients to the company. SDRs are typically measured by how effectively they move leads through the sales pipeline.

What’s the difference between SDR and BDR?

A Sales Development Representative (SDR) or Business Development Representative (BDR) are typically roles in an early sales career focusing on generating new client leads. An SDR focuses on prospecting outbound leads while a BDR focuses on qualifying inbound marketing leads.

How many calls should an SDR make a day?

The average number of dials per day has held pretty steady at 50 per day over the past decade (the average was 46 in 2016). The number of emails can vary, but averages with targeted personalization (human research before sending) are generally in the same range as phone calls, averaging 65 per day.

What is the role of a business development representative?

A Business Development Representative (BDR) is a sales rep who focuses on generating qualified prospects using cold email, cold calling, social selling, and networking. This usually involves setting up a time for the prospect to meet or speak with a more senior member of the sales team, usually an Account Executive.

Is business development a sales job?

Sales makes sure your business is running in the short term, business development reassures your business will survive and/or grow in the long term. While in sales it is all about closing product sales, business development is all about opening up new business opportunities for your company.

How is business development different from sales?

Business development is the process of finding the match between a product (or solution) and a segment in the market. Sales is the process of systematically generating revenue with the product (solution) in the chosen market segment in the race for market leadership.
